Obituary: Gary J. Staszewski, 61, Of Meriden
He was the founder and operator of Excelsior Engineering enjoying many years servicing his customers.

WALLINGFORD, CT — (From Wallingford Funeral Home): Gary J. Staszewski, 61, of Meriden, died on Sunday, October 30, 2022, at Yale New Haven Hospital after a sudden illness. He was born on January 20, 1961, in Meriden. He was the son of the late William Staszewski and Lorraine (Pepin) D’Amico. Gary was a life-long resident of Meriden and a graduate of H.C. Wilcox Technical High School.
He was the founder and operator of Excelsior Engineering enjoying many years servicing his customers. He later took a position as a Process Engineer for 12 years with Silgan Containers Co. of Torrington.
Gary had many seasonal hobbies revolving around his love for the outdoors, Winter was skiing and snowmobiling. Summertime, he enjoyed boating and spending time with friends on the beach or relaxing reading a good book.

He got his hands dirty tending to his flowers and lawn and then would sit back and enjoy the view. He was especially fond of classic cars and motorcycles which led to a collection of many of his favorites over the years. He had a special passion for cooking. His clam chowder and crazy crackers were always a hit at parties.
Gary is survived by a sister, Pamela LaForge and her partner Kurt Puleo, of Meriden, and a brother, Bruce Staszewski of Danbury; two nieces Kimberly Wong and her partner Casey Boespflug of Fairbanks, Alaska and Ava Staszewski of Danbury; Two nephews Douglas LaForge and his partner Julia Savio of Meriden, and Blake Staszewski of Danbury; a great nephew Joshua LaForge of Meriden; A Special Aunt, Dorothy Fornal, of Meriden and many cousins, aunts and uncles.
